Whispering Shadows
by Jan-Philipp Sendker
Whispering Shadows (1/24/2015)
A good read, a good mystery. It gives a look into other cultures and some history. It was a little slowing moving for me. It would make a good book club pick. There are many things that good be used for discussion.
